Leming and Pleasanton are places in Texas.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Pleasanton has the higher population (10,854 vs 898 in Leming). Leming has the higher median household income ($93,321 vs $65,602 in Pleasanton). Pleasanton has the higher median home value ($203,100 vs $137,500 in Leming).
